Summary

Professor Milton Mermikides explores the profound connections between music, sleep, and dreams, examining how these elements influence human experience. He discusses musical representations of sleep, the universality of lullabies, the presence of music in dreams, and innovative methods for translating sleep data into musical compositions, highlighting music's role in creativity, healing, and navigating life's transitions.

2. Ancient Echoes: Music's Role in Myth and Sleep

Timestamp: 00:03:26 to 00:05:28 - watch this moment on skim

Ancient myths, such as Orpheus charming Cerberus and Hermes lulling giants to sleep with music, illustrate a long-held understanding of music's power to induce altered states and cross thresholds, mirroring the transition into sleep. Visual arts, like Rousseau's 'Sleeping Gypsy,' also capture this dreamlike fusion.

3. The Universal Lullaby: More Than Just a Soothing Song

Timestamp: 00:10:33 to 00:15:33 - watch this moment on skim

Lullabies are a universal musical form found across all cultures, effective in calming infants and even strangers. Beyond soothing, they serve as emotional release for caregivers and act as cultural mirrors, reflecting societal values, anxieties, and even grief, as seen in ancient and diverse examples.

4. Music in Dreams: Anxiety and Inspiration

Timestamp: 00:17:08 to 00:22:00 - watch this moment on skim

Our brains process music even during sleep, and music frequently appears in dreams, manifesting as both anxiety-inducing nightmares (e.g., forgetting music, performance mishaps) and profoundly inspiring visions, as experienced by numerous musicians like Jimi Hendrix and Paul McCartney.

5. Dream-Inspired Compositions: Tartini to Hendrix

Timestamp: 00:22:07 to 00:26:45 - watch this moment on skim

Numerous composers, including Tartini ('Devil's Trill Sonata'), Berlioz ('Symphonie Fantastique'), Jimi Hendrix ('Little Wing'), and Paul McCartney ('Let It Be'), have created iconic works directly inspired by dreams, demonstrating the potent creative wellspring found in the subconscious.

7. Sleep Data as Musical Scores: From PSG to Sound

Timestamp: 00:33:55 to 00:37:58 - watch this moment on skim

Polygraphy (PSG) sleep study data, which tracks breathing, movement, and brain activity, can be visually and sonically translated into musical scores. Different sleep conditions like sleep apnea or restless leg syndrome produce distinct musical patterns, offering a unique auditory diagnosis of sleep quality.

8. The Labyrinth of Sleep States and Harmonic Pathways

Timestamp: 00:38:05 to 00:40:25 - watch this moment on skim

Sleep is not a simple four-stage process but a complex network of 19 interconnected states, akin to a labyrinth or harmonic diagram. The transitions between these states possess a 'harmonic cadence,' suggesting that achieving deep sleep follows predictable, musically analogous pathways.

9. Brainwaves as Music: Decoding EEG for Sound Design

Timestamp: 00:41:14 to 00:44:03 - watch this moment on skim

The electrical waveforms generated by the brain during sleep (EEG data) can be processed using specific filters and techniques to create sound design or music. Different brainwave frequencies (gamma, beta, theta, delta) correspond to distinct states of consciousness and can be translated into audible soundscapes.

10. Mermikides: Music, Sleep, and Death's Shared Realm

Timestamp: 00:46:24 to 00:48:26 - watch this moment on skim

In Greek mythology, sleep (Hypnos) and death (Thanatos) are siblings, sharing a connection with music. All three transcend the physical body and the waking world, representing realms beyond the self, where music endures as a constant presence, offering solace and continuity.
